Counting skills are foundational for early childhood education, significantly influencing a child's overall cognitive development. For children ages 3-7, counting isn't just about numbers; it's a gateway to critical thinking, problem-solving, and understanding mathematics concepts that form the basis for future learning.

Parents and teachers should prioritize counting skills because they enhance children’s ability to recognize patterns, categorize objects, and comprehend sequences. Engaging in counting activities also strengthens fine motor skills and fosters language development, as children learn to articulate numbers and their importance. Moreover, these skills instill a sense of confidence and accomplishment as children master new concepts.

Counting integrates STEM (science, technology, engineering, and mathematics) elements by encouraging exploration and inquiry. It allows children to experiment with different counting methods, such as one-to-one correspondence or skip counting, laying a foundation for mathematical reasoning.

Encouraging counting through playful, hands-on activities—like counting snacks, steps, or toys—makes learning enjoyable and meaningful. Ultimately, nurturing these skills early prepares children for academic success and equips them with essential life skills, fostering their curiosity and love for learning in both science and arithmetic. This investment benefits their overall education and development.
